Pre-Surgery Preparations: What to Anticipate
Prior to you undertake vision adjustment surgery, it's essential to recognize the prep work entailed.
Initially, your optometrist will certainly conduct a comprehensive eye test to establish your qualification for the treatment. You'll require to supply a complete case history, talking about any drugs and health problems.
If you put on contact lenses, your medical professional might ask you to stop using them for a few weeks prior to the surgery to allow your eyes to go back to their natural shape.
You should arrange for someone to drive you home after the procedure, as you'll likely experience some short-lived vision adjustments.
Last but not least, adhere to any kind of pre-operative directions your medical professional gives you, including standards on eating and drinking before the surgery.
Being well-prepared can assist make sure a smoother experience.
The Surgery: Step-by-Step
Once you've completed the pre-surgery preparations, the surgery itself will certainly start.
You'll be taken to the operating room, where you'll lie down conveniently. The surgeon will begin by administering numbing eye decreases, ensuring you won't really feel any type of discomfort.
Next off, they'll put a small gadget to keep your eye open. Making use of a laser, the doctor will develop a thin flap on the cornea, after that delicately lift it.
Afterwards, they'll reshape your cornea with accuracy lasers, remedying your vision. When the reshaping is full, the flap is repositioned, and you'll be assisted to kick back while the procedure concludes.
The whole procedure normally takes around 15 minutes per eye, so you'll remain in and out prior to you recognize it.
